We present Inverse Airborne Optical Sectioning (IAOS), an optical analogy to Synthetic Aperture Radar (ISAR). Moving targets, such as walking people, that are heavily occluded by vegetation can be made visible and tracked with a stationary sensor (e.g., hovering camera drone above forest). introduce the principles of IAOS (i.e., inverse synthetic aperture imaging), explain how signal occluders further suppressed filtering Radon transform image integral, targets’ motion parameters estimated manually automatically. Finally, we show while tracking targets in conventional aerial images is infeasible, it becomes efficiently possible integral result from IAOS.
